Namma Smaraka’ initiative

News –
- Karnataka’s ‘Namma Smaraka’ initiative has struggled to attract private interest due to the high annual maintenance costs (approx. ₹5 lakh/year) and the lack of visibility or footfall at many sites
Namma Smaraka
- Mandate- It is a Karnataka government platform launched in 2023 for adopting state-protected heritage monuments.
Key Points
- Goal: Protects and develops local historical sites.
- Partners: Corporates, NGOs, and individuals can adopt.
- Funding: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) funds pay for upgrades.
- Upgrades: Adds visitor centers, restrooms, drinking water, and signage.
- Impact: Boosts tourism and creates local jobs.
